What Is In This Release?DecisionSpace® Well Engineering software is the latest significant step in the over twenty year evolution of the WELLPLAN™ software. Building upon this industry leading suite, DecisionSpace Well Engineering extends and simplifies the science through advancements in ease of use and data visualization. DecisionSpace® Well Engineering is integrated with the other EDT™ applications enabling you to install it on the same computer, and share data with other EDT applications. You can be confident that DecisionSpace® Well Engineering software uses the same theoretical science and industry-leading methodology you rely on with the WELLPLAN™ software.

Significantly Improved Usability

For novice and expert users, the completely redesigned user interface provides a simple approach to input data as well as powerful visualization capabilities to quickly interpret results. The software interface is divided into four major sections. Use the tabs on the left to input well related data, and the tabs on the right to input analysis parameters or view a schematic. Select desired analysis outputs using the ribbons at the top, and view output results in the middle section. This interface design provides you easy navigation through the software with minimal clicks. Due to the improved usability, existing WELLPLAN™ users will require minimal training, while new users can quickly learn to use the DecisionSpace® Well Engineering software.

Expanded Sensitivity Analysis

DecisionSpace® Well Engineering provides a powerful method of performing sensitivity analysis for many different variables. Rather than perform multiple manual iterations, you can define a range of values for the numeric variables you want to use in the sensitivity analysis. The analysis will be performed using the defined ranges on all outputs in the Output Area (center section of the software interface) that use the range data. Detailed graphical representations allow you to quickly review the sensitivity results.

Output Drive Inputs

Input only the data needed for the analysis you need. DecisionSpace® Well Engineering provides clear step-by-step guidance on what data is required and leads you through the data input panels in just a few clicks. Dynamic navigation and notifications guide you through entering the required data, and performing the next analysis step. Outputs are calculated and displayed when all the required data is input. This process enables engineers to utilize the software quickly and easily while supporting more accurate results.“Output driving input” methodology identifies the required data and provides hypertext links to the appropriate data input panel. Simply click the hypertext links, input the required data, and the software does the rest.The interactive wellbore schematic provides visual feedback throughout the analysis. This simplified process allows you to make better decisions by quickly and accurately performing the analysis you need.

WYSIWYG Reports

The “output driving inputs” design used in the DecisionSpace® Well Engineering software carries over into the reports. In addition to a well schematic and table of contents, the report will contain only the information associated with the outputs you have selected. Information associated with the output includes general well data, and analysis parameters. The reports can be output in a variety of commonly used formats such as pdf, doc, xls, and more.

Service Oriented Architecture

DecisionSpace® Well Engineering calculations are web services based. This provides the capability to replace the Landmark® provided calculation engines with third party, or customer specific calculation engines.

System RequirementsDecisionSpace® Well Engineering software will run on Engineer’s Desktop™ versions 5000.1.10.0 or later 5000.1.10.x releases.

Refer to Engineer’s Desktop™ Software Version 5000.1.10 Release Notes for information about system requirements.

Supported Operating System(s)

• Windows 7, SP1, 64-bit(note that Windows Vista and Windows XP are not supported)

• Citrix XenApp5 or XenApp6

Windows

Desktop and laptop basic requirements are:

• 2 GHz or higher processor • 4GB RAM or higher • VGA Color Monitor • Graphics Card: minimum 1024x768 resolution. DirectX 9.0 compatible or

better, with DirectDraw Acceleration Enabled • 106-key Windows-ready integrated keyboard • MS-Compatible mouse or pointing device • TCP/IP based network connection 100 Mbps • 1 GB disk space

Software

• EDT 5000.1.10.0 or higher must be installed• .NET framework v. 4.0 (downloaded and installed with DS Well Engineering

installer)

Related Products

• EDT 5000.1.10.0 or higher must be installed• Access to an EDM database instance is required

LicensingLandmark's Application Manager (LAM) is the license system used to control access to Landmark applications. LAM is based on Macrovision's FLEXnet Publisher. LAM version 5000 is required for release 5000.1.0 and higher. You do not need to re-license for this release; your 5000.1.0 licenses will work. Refer to the EDT™ Software Version 5000.1.0 Summary Level Release Notes for licensing details.

The DecisionSpace® Well Engineering software requires the following valid licenses to run:

• EDM

• Drilling Mechanic Basic (Torque and Drag) License and/or Drilling Fluids Basic (Hydraulics) license

Definitions

CCATS (Commodity Classification Automated Tracking System) - the tracking number assigned by the U.S. Bureau of Industry and Security (BIS) to products formally reviewed and classified by the government. The CCATS provides information concerning export/re-export authorizations, available exceptions, and conditions.

ECCN - Export Control Classification Number - The ECCN is an alpha-numeric code, e.g., 3A001, that describes a particular item or type of item, and shows the controls placed on that item. The CCL (Commerce Control List) is divided into ten broad categories, and each category is further subdivided into five product groups. The CCL is available on the EAR Website.
